Patent number: 5023001Abstract: Addition of a secondary scale inhibitor is made to a water medium containing a primary phosphonate scale inhibitor to inhibit precipitation of insoluble calcium phosphonates which are formed by the reaction of calcium in the water medium with the primary scale inhibitor thus forming insoluble calcium phosphonate. The secondary scale inhibitor has the function of inhibiting precipitation of such insoluble calcium phosphonates. The secondary scale inhibitor is a copolymer of an acrylic acid and/or methacrylic acid with one or more of a principal comonomer selected from substituted acrylamides, alkoxyalkyl acrylates, substituted and unsubstituted alkyl acrylates, acrylamido alkane sulfonic acids, hydroxyalkyl acrylates, alkyl itaconates, and mixtures thereof.Type: GrantFiled: August 23, 1989Date of Patent: June 11, 1991Assignee: The B. F. Goodrich CompanyInventors: Zahid Amjad, William F. Masler, III

Patent number: 4915937Abstract: Oral compositions and a method for inhibiting tartar on teeth, said compositions comprise a fluoride source, a dental abrasive, and an antihydrolysis agent selected from homopolymers of substituted acrylamides, homopolymers of unsaturated sulfonic acids and salts thereof, and homopolymers and copolymers of cationic monomers. The antihydrolysis agents have molecular weight of 100 to 100,000 and inhibit hydrolysis of polyphosphates to orthophosphates. Whereas polyphosphates generally are effective in inhibiting formation of tartar on teeth, orthophosphates are relatively ineffective.Type: GrantFiled: August 1, 1988Date of Patent: April 10, 1990Assignee: The BF Goodrich CompanyInventor: Zahid Amjad
